how many tanks

I am really enjoying playing Siege of Dragonspear. Right now I have a choice to get Khalid or Dorn into my party. I am playing as a paladin, and I have Minsc, Corwin, Jaheira, Glint, and Dynaheir. So, including myself I have two tanks, one spellcaster, one archer, and Glint and Jaheira throw bullets. When I played Baldur's Gate I, I have three tanks (myself, Ajantis and Minsc).

I am not sure about Dorn's compatibility in a lawful good party, or I really need Khalid or Dorn as a third tank. Your thoughts would be appreciated.


